Crawl Space Solutions
In the greater Virginia Beach area, there are many homes that were built with crawl space areas in addition to basements. As long as there have been crawl spaces, they were built with open vents to the outside where were intended to help air flow through the space and keep it dry. Unfortunately, this is rarely what happens. The vents allow water to enter the space when it rains or snows and the vents prevent proper evaporation which results in the humidity level staying too high which will eventually foster the growth of mildew. Studies have shown that up to ½ of the air in your home comes up through the crawl space so ensuring this area is protected from the weather and controlling excess humidity can increase the overall air quality in your home.
We have been working with crawl spaces as long as we have been in business and we know the most efficient way to seal them off and control excess humidity. We do this using a process called encapsulation which is the installation of a thick liner or vapor barrier, sometimes accompanied by insulation products, which are strong plastic and vinyl sheeting as well as vent covers and a sturdy door that can seal the area completely and stop any unwanted moisture from entering. This will also stop rodents and animals from getting in the crawl space which will help keep any appliances there safe and allow you to use it for storage. Once your crawl space is protected, if you need it we can install a series of sagging floor jacks to level sloping floors above the crawl space.
Structural Foundation Repair
Your foundation is quite possibly one of the most important areas of the home. It not only holds the structure itself but it also forms the basement walls. If there are foundation problems, they will generally show themselves as stair stepping cracks in your outside brickwork, horizontal cracks that run the length of the foundation or along basement walls. You may also notice that your windows will get stuck or there may be cracks at the corners of them. While these problems may not seem critical at first, each of them are indicative of a sinking or settling foundation and they should be evaluated by an expert for particular problems and determine if a repair needs to be performed.
